Washington, d. C. Is struggling to get back to business. Nearly two feet of snow fell over the weekend and brought the Nations Capital to a standstill. Were finalizing the paperwork that will allow us to apply for Disaster Assistance from fema. D. C. s metro worked overtime to get almost all the commuter trains back up by this morning. This is a joint team effort. The districts director of Emergency Management says all the major roads in and out of d. C. Have been cleared. Thank you so much. Two antiabortion activists are facing felony indictments in connection with an undercover investigation of planned parenthood. Their secretly reb rded videos allegedly showed planned parenthood profiting from the sale of fetal tissue. The footage prompted an outcry and a houston grand jury investigation. The panel cleared planned parenthood and indicted the activists. Cbs news legal expert Rikki Klieman is here. Good morning. Weve all been following this case.
